Tibotec Therapeutics, a division of Centocor Ortho Biotech Services, LLC., a member of Johnson & Johnson's Family of Companies, is seeking a qualified candidate for a Science & Research Liaison (SRL) position. This position covers the following geography: Texas, Oklahoma, Arkansas and Tennessee (Nashville and Knoxville, only). Tibotec Therapeutics Division of Centocor Ortho Biotech Services, LLC focuses on the U.S. sales and marketing of virology products. Currently approved products include PREZISTA, a HIV-1 protease inhibitor (PI), and INTELENCE, a HIV-1 non-nucleoside reverse transcriptase inhibitor (NNRTI). The Science & Research Liaison (SRL) is a position wholly within the Clinical Affairs Division of Tibotec Therapeutics, Virology. The SRL will develop peer-to-peer relationships with thought leaders in practice, academic and research settings, engaging in scientific exchange on research and clinical trends. The SRL provides field based clinical support to thought leaders by responding to unsolicited medical information requests and participates in the identification and facilitation of novel clinical study ideas. The SRL will assist in developing a clinical trials strategy for investigator-initiated trials. Additionally, the SRL will assist with site selection and field support of company sponsored trials. The individual in this role participates in regional symposia, clinical and marketing advisory boards, and other national/regional medical meetings. The SRL attends medical meetings as a full scientific registrant to gather and convey new scientific information useful to thought leaders, to the Company, and to maintaining the SRL's professional expertise. A successful SRL will strengthen the bond between Tibotec Therapeutics and the healthcare community by being informative to thought leaders with reliable, objective, medical education, supportive of research endeavors, and receptive to feedback on therapeutic products, clinical trends, and research of interest, through peer-to-peer scientific exchange. The role of the SRL requires strategic planning, oversight of study implementation, excellent communication skills, and relationship building with opinion leaders. In this capacity, the SRL works closely with other members of the Clinical Affairs Division, and strategic business groups as appropriate within the field and at the corporate office. The SRL will be assigned a geographical territory where they will be responsible for the described clinical activity within their region.
